The Consortium of Medical, Engineering and Dental Colleges of Karnataka Undergraduate Entrance Test is an entrance exam that is conducted annually to provide admission to Engineering and Technology courses in various private colleges in Karnataka.

COMEDK UGET 2026 Overview
The COMEDK UGET 2026 application form will be released very soon. The exam date has not yet been announced, but it is expected to be held in April 2026. We have shared an overview of this entrance exam in the table given below.
| Exam Name | UGET |
| Conducting Authority | COMEDK |
| Courses Offered | BE / BTech |
| Academic Session | 2026–27 |
| Exam Level | State Level |
| Exam Frequency | Once a year |
| Exam Mode | CBT |
| Exam Duration | 3 Hours |
| Question Type | MCQs |
| Total Questions | 180 |
| Total Marks | 180 |
| Subjects |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ics |
| Marking Scheme | +1 for each correct answer |
| Negative Marking | No |
| Official Website | comedk.org |

Eligibility Criteria
If you want to apply for COMEDK UGET 2026, it is essential that you meet the eligibility requirements.
- You are an Indian citizen, and you live in Karnataka.
- You must have passed your 2nd PUC (Class 12) Exam with PCM and English from a school recognized by the KSEAB or CBSE.
Note:
- Candidates who will be appearing for the Intermediate (2nd PUC) Exam in 2026 can also apply for the COMEDK UGET.
- A minimum aggregate score of 45% in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ics is mandatory; a 5% relaxation is available for candidates belonging to reserved categories.
- Applicants should be at least 16 years old as of December 31, 2026. There is no upper age limit; anyone from any age group can apply for the COMEDK UGET.
Application Fee
To apply for COMEDK UGET 2026, the application fee payment is mandatory, regardless of your category or gender. The amount you need to pay is 1950 rupees, and this amount must be paid at the time of application form submission.
The payment gateways available for submitting your application fee are debit card, credit card, net banking, and UPI. You will need to pay the application fee through whichever of these methods is most convenient for you.
Exam Pattern
The COMEDK UGET 2026 will be conducted in online mode and will have a duration of 3 hours. A total of 180 MCQs will be asked covering three different subjects. Details regarding the subjects are shared in the table below.
| Subject | No. of Questions | Total Marks |
| Physics | 60 | 60 |
| Chemistry | 60 | 60 |
| Mathematics | 60 | 60 |
| Total | 180 | 180 |
Each question asked in the entrance examination will carry one mark, and there is no provision for negative marking. The medium of this entrance examination will be English only.
